Eyeglasses have more advantages over Contact Lenses! Print E-mail
User Rating: / 1
The one of the biggest advantages with contact lenses is that they float on the eyes. Contact lenses come in two types, that are soft and hard contact lenses. Soft lenses are made up of soft materials which are soluble in water and these materials take the form of the eyes when worn on them.
